awesome-list
My awesome list for development resources and libraries
https://github.com/chalettu/awesome-list
Last synced: 3 days ago
JSON representation
-
Awesome lists
-
Design tools
-
React Libraries
- Storybook - React component documentation library
- i18next - i18next is an internationalization-framework written in and for JavaScript
- react-hook-form
- uppy - Sleek, modular open source JavaScript file uploader
- react query - Powerful asynchronous state management for TS/JS, React
- mobx - State management library. Supports observables
- recoil - A state management library for react
- react-css-spinners - CSS spinner components for react.
- mobx state tree - Javascript state manager for mobx.
- tremor - The react library to build dashboards fast.
- Beautiful react hooks
- react-use - Great library for hooks
- react-if - Render React components conditionally
- react-ace - In browser code editor
- react query - Powerful asynchronous state management for TS/JS, React
- tremor - The react library to build dashboards fast.
-
Developer Tools
- Postman app - API Querying Tool
- httpie - An open-source API testing client
- Gitkraken - Git Gui App
- onepassword - Password manager service
- Discord - Great chat platform for engineers
- PostmarkApp - Simple email delivery service
- Dbeaver - Universal DB Client
- Ory - Ory is a set of frameworks for authentication and authorization
- Tabnine - AI Assistant for software developers
- Transfer.sh - Easily transfer files from the command line
- Papertrail - Log management service
- Streamhut - Share your terminal in real-time with anyone - without installing anything
- Shells - Cloud desktop as a service
- Lando - Framework to help coordinate building dev environments
- Dolt - Dolt is git for data. Good for seeding
- Devhub - Github notifications
-
Terminal Emulators
-
Docker tools
- Dockstation - Another Docker management GUI
- Portainer - Powerful container management
- Docker Desktop - Docker management tool
- Podman desktop
- Lazy Docker - Terminal docker GUI
- Dockstation - Another Docker management GUI
-
Mac Tools
- Cyberduck - Cloud storage browser
- Transmit - Macos file transfer app
- Arc browser - Very unique web browser.
- Flux - Screen brightness adjustment tool.
- Little snitch - Little snitch network monitor
- Canary Mail - Email, meets AI
- Unite - Unite allows you to turn any website into a deeply customizable app on your Mac.
- DevToys - DevToys for Mac
-
General development tools
- asdf - Manage programming language versions installed on a machine
- StackBlitz
- Coder
- Gitpod
- Infisical - Secrets management for developers
- taskfile - Taskfile. This is a task runner for running scripts
- hygen - Code Scaffolding and code generation tool
- plop - Code and file generation tool
- Chezmoi
- EnvKey
- devenv.sh - Fast, Declarative, Reproducible, and Composable Developer Environments using Nix
- Mailhog
- Dotbot
-
Testing tools
- Cypress - E2E testing library
- Saucelabs - Website and mobile testing
- Artillery - Advanced load testing platform
- Nightwatch
- Mockoon - Mockoon is the easiest and quickest way to design and run mock REST APIs.
- Testmo - Testing suite for test case management
- Mocki - Mock and Fake GraphQL API
- faker - Generate fake data
- Autocannon - JS based load testing platform
- msw - Seamless REST/GraphQL API mocking library for browser and Node.js.
-
Cool sites for developers
- Regex Editor - Online regex editor
- Tool for Generating types - Cool site that can be used to generate types from json
-
CheatSheets
- Go by example - Go by example
- Go
- Bash Cheatsheet
- Tailwind Cheatsheet
- Regex
-
CSS Tools
- tailwind - CSS framework that wraps atomic css classes
- emotion - Emotion is a library designed for writing css styles with JavaScript.
- Styled system - Style props for rapid UI development
-
Code linting
- prettier - Opinionated code formatting
- eslint - Linting utility for Javascript
- commitlint - Lint commit messages
- rome - Rome unifies your development stack by combining the functionality of separate tools.
- ls-lint - Folder linting
- commitizen - Simple commit conventions for internet citizens.
-
Productivity Apps
-
API Management
-
Networking Related Tools
- Ngrok - Tunnel localhost to share your laptops ports
- Proton VPN - Highspeed VPN service
- Safing - Pretty cool firewall
- Teleport - Infrastructure access management platform.
- Tailscale - Secure remote access to shared resources. VPN Service
- Zero tier - Securely connect any device, anywhere
- Bastillion - This is a nice bastion server tool
- Expressions - App that can be used for testing regular expressions
- No Machine - Free remote desktop for everybody
-
VS Code Extensions
- GitLive - GitLive helps you and your fellow contributors merge faster by avoiding conflicts and encouraging eager and continuous code review directly inside the IDE.
-
Graphql Tools
- Graphql code generator - Graphql code generators
- Graphql Faker
-
Node Libraries
-
Github tools
- Wakatime - Open source plugins for metrics about your programming
- Gitstream - gitStream lets you configure rules that decide how each pull request is treated based on the content of the code
- Act - Run your GitHub Actions locally
- gh-net - A network bridge between a Codespace and a local machine.
- Gitstream - gitStream lets you configure rules that decide how each pull request is treated based on the content of the code
-
Tailwind tools
- Daisy UI
- Meraki UI - Meraki UI components for tailwind
- Tailwind UI
-
Terminal Tools
-
Javascript web libraries
-
Node Development Tools
-
NPM Packages
- Octonode
- Access Control Library
- Radish - Modern updated version of lodash. Great alternative for lodash
-
Golang Packages
- go releaser - Release go projects as fast and easily as possible.
- viper - Go configuration with fangs
- goose - A database migration tool. Supports SQL migrations and Go functions.
- sqlx - General purpose extensions to golang's database/sql
- air - Live reload for golang apps
-
Documentation
-
Terminal Commands
Programming Languages
Categories
Developer Tools
16
React Libraries
16
General development tools
13
Testing tools
10
Networking Related Tools
9
Node Libraries
8
Mac Tools
8
Docker tools
6
Code linting
6
Productivity Apps
6
CheatSheets
5
Golang Packages
5
Github tools
5
Awesome lists
4
Tailwind tools
3
Documentation
3
CSS Tools
3
NPM Packages
3
API Management
2
Cool sites for developers
2
Terminal Emulators
2
Graphql Tools
2
Design tools
2
Node Development Tools
2
Terminal Commands
2
Javascript web libraries
2
Terminal Tools
1
VS Code Extensions
1
Sub Categories
Keywords
javascript
6
graphql
4
react
4
cli
4
command-line
4
git
4
nodejs
4
api
3
golang
3
mock
2
hooks
2
sql
2
mysql
2
database
2
typescript
2
awesome
2
rust
2
awesome-list
2
list
2
git-for-databases
1
git-sql
1
immutable-database
1
mariadb
1
devops
1
ci
1
version-controlled-database
1
custom-hooks
1
front-end
1
prisma
1
react-components
1
react-hooks
1
api-mocking
1
devtools
1
mock-service-worker
1
mocking
1
mocking-framework
1
mocking-library
1
msw
1
mswjs
1
service-worker
1
tool
1
commit-hooks
1
commitizen
1
commitizen-adapter
1
terminal
1
node
1
semantic-release
1
semantic-versioning
1
utilities
1
history
1